Logo (September 21, 1979)





Visuals: There is a bunch of lightning flashing on a blood-red cloudy background. After a while, there is an orange Hindu symbol/icon zooming in.

Trivia: The Hindu symbol used in the logo is the "Om" symbol, which is made up of three symbols "A, U, and M" and represent "the heavens, the Earth, and the Underworld".

Technique: Live-action.

Audio: Just a bunch of thunder sounds.

Availability: This can be seen on Bhayanak.
